    The room is very nice and spacious, with a veranda offering both pool and beach views. The only thing missing is a hairdryer, but everything else is well provided. I appreciate the thoughtful touches like a laundry basket for used clothes and a sampayan on the veranda for drying wet items. The beach view is beautiful, though it still shows some remnants from the previous storm — I wish the area had been cleaned up, as it would encourage guests to enjoy the shoreline and swim in the sea. Paliton Beach, just 5 minutes away, is spotless in comparison. Breakfast was superb, and the staff were all warm and friendly, always greeting guests with a smile.

    Our honest review of our recent stay at White Villas: 1. Resort Name: The term “Villas” seems inaccurate for this resort category. Not all accommodations are villas — we stayed in a two-storey building with around four rooms, which doesn’t fit the “villa” description. 2. Room: The room was quite small, especially the toilet and bath, which were below standard size. 3. Breakfast: The complimentary plated breakfast was disappointing. The corned beef and beef tapa served were of cheap brands. It would be better if they used at least a quality brand like Purefoods. 4. Beach: While the resort is beachfront, the beach was not swimmable during our stay due to a lot of sea garbage. The area felt dull no background music, and it was dark at night. 5. Amenities: The swimming pool was overchlorinated, so swim at your own risk. On a positive note, there is parking for both two and four wheeled vehicles, and security personnel are visibly present. 6. Mobile Signal: Globe signal was weak and unstable during our stay. 7. Location: The location is convenient, with many restaurants and cafés nearby. A convenience store is just across the street. 8. Room Price: Considering the small room and bathroom, plus the basic plated breakfast, the price feels a bit too high for what you get.
